Supplier Quality Agreements for Warehouses and Shippers: How to Survive FDA’s Crackdown on Drug Storage Conditions
Supplier Quality Agreements for Warehouses and Shippers: How to Survive FDA’s Crackdown on Drug Storage Conditions In this webinar, Jim Darnell, a managing consultant with Tunnell Consulting, explains how pharmaceutical manufacturers can use quality assurance agreements to vet, collaborate with and review warehousing and shipping vendors. . . . more
